More about Marshalls

Our operations are organised into three distinct divisions: Landscape Products, Building Products, and Roofing Products.

Marshalls Landscape Products stands out as the leading UK manufacturer of high‑quality natural stone and innovative concrete hard landscaping products. We cater to the construction, home improvement, and landscape markets, offering superior solutions. Marshalls Building Products serves as a reliable supplier of concrete drainage products, concrete bricks, ready‑to‑use mortars, and aggregates.

Marshalls Roofing Products is recognised as a leader in the manufacturing and supply of pitched roofing systems. Our product range includes clay and concrete tiles, timber battens, roof‑integrated solar solutions, and various roofing accessories.
